Razer Viper V3 Pro vs Zowie MiCO

Comparison: Razer Viper V3 Pro vs Zowie MiCO

The Razer Viper V3 Pro is a wireless symmetrical gaming mouse with right-handed compatibility. It features 6 buttons, weighs 55 grams, and has dimensions of 127.1mm in length, 63.9mm in width, and 39.9mm in height. It is equipped with a Focus Pro 35K Optical Gen-2 sensor supporting up to 35,000 DPI, with a maximum polling rate of 8,000 Hz. On the other hand, the Zowie MiCO is a wired symmetrical gaming mouse with ambidextrous compatibility. It comes with 5 buttons, weighs 68 grams, and has dimensions of 98mm in length, 58mm in width, and 35mm in height. It features a PAN3305DK-H sensor with up to 1,600 DPI, and offers a polling rate of 500 Hz.

The Zowie MiCO is -22.9% less in length, -9.2% less in width, and -12.3% less in height compared to the Razer Viper V3 Pro. Additionally, the Zowie MiCO is 23.6% heavier compared to the Razer Viper V3 Pro. In terms of performance, the Zowie MiCO has -95.4% less DPI and -93.8% less polling rate compared to the Razer Viper V3 Pro.
